Artist Bio:
Anthony & The Imperials is an American doo-wop and R&B vocal group that was formed in New York City in the late 1950s. The group originally consisted of Anthony Gourdine (known as "Little Anthony"), Clarence Collins, Ernest Wright, and Tracy Lord. They are best known for hits such as "Tears on My Pillow," "Hurt So Bad," and "Goin' Out of My Head." Little Anthony's powerful and soulful falsetto vocals became a signature of the group's sound.


The Imperials were in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 2009. They have influenced many artists and have been praised for their tight harmonies and emotional delivery. The group continues to perform and tour, showcasing their timeless music to audiences around the world.
